Part A: A graph passes through the points (0, 2), (2,6), and (3. 12). Does this graph represent a linear
function or a non-linear function? Explain your answer in words.

Respuesta :

Answer:

The function given is non-linear.

Step-by-step explanation:

The slope between (0, 2) and (2,6):

[tex]\frac{6-2}{2-0}=\frac{4}{2}=\boxed{2}[/tex]

The slope between (2,6), and (3, 12):

[tex]\frac{12-6}{3-2}=\frac{6}{1}=\boxed{6}[/tex]

Since the slopes are not equal to each other, the function is non-linear. A linear function's slope must stay consistent.
